What Are Online Poker Rankings?

Online poker rankings are systems used to evaluate and compare various poker platforms based on numerous factors. These rankings serve as a trusted reference for players seeking the best and most reliable sites. Typically, they consider aspects such as security, game variety, software quality, customer service, and overall user experience. Think of these rankings as an aggregate score or standing that helps players make informed decisions about where to play.

Key Factors Influencing Online Poker Rankings

Platform Security and Licensing

  • Trustworthy sites operate under licenses from reputable regulators like the UK Gambling Commission or Malta Gaming Authority.
  • Secure encryption protocols protect players’ personal and financial information.
  • Random Number Generator (RNG) certification ensures fair game outcomes.

Game Variety and Software Quality

  • Top-ranked platforms offer a broad selection of poker variants, such as Texas Hold’em, Omaha, Seven-Card Stud, and more.
  • Reliable software providers like Playtech, Microgaming, and Evolution Gaming power these platforms, ensuring smooth gameplay and attractive graphics.

Player Traffic and Tournaments

  • Platforms with high player traffic provide better cash game availability and more frequent tournaments.
  • Variety in tournament formats, buy-ins, and prize pools increases appeal for different skill levels and budgets.

Bonuses and Promotions

  • Generous welcome bonuses, reload offers, and loyalty programs enhance your bankroll.
  • Clear terms and reasonable wagering requirements are crucial for maximizing benefits.

User Experience and Usability

  • Platforms should feature intuitive interfaces, easy navigation, and mobile compatibility.
  • Fast, responsive customer support contributes to a seamless poker experience.

Payment Methods and Banking Reliability

One crucial aspect influencing rankings is the diversity and safety of available payment options. Top online poker sites typically support a range of secure methods such as credit/debit cards, e-wallets (like Skrill or Neteller), bank transfers, and sometimes cryptocurrencies. The withdrawal process should be straightforward, with timely payouts and minimal fees. Checking user reviews about payment reliability can help confirm a site’s standing in this regard.

Responsible Gaming Features

Platforms with responsible gaming tools—such as deposit limits, self-exclusion options, and reality checks—demonstrate a commitment to player safety. These features help maintain a healthy gaming environment and are often reflected positively in rankings.
